Pulse Tool
Capable of sampling at selectable rates up to 115,200 times per second, the pulse tool is ideal for perforating jobs.
The fast sample rate is triggered in two ways:
- Level, is a pressure set point. Once that pressure level is reached the fast sample rate is enabled
- Window pressure describes a rate of pressure change set point. Once the pressure increases a set amount over a set period of time, the fast sample rate is enabled.

Pulse Tool Specifications
| Pressure | |
|---|---|
| Maximum pressure | 30 ksi (External) |
| Sensor type | Piezo-resistive |
| Accuracy | ± 0.10% full scale |
| Resolution | 0.0003% full scale |
| Temperature | |
| Maximum temp. | 150°C |
| Accuracy | ± 1.0°C |
| Repeatability | ± 1.0°C |
| Resolution | 0.001% full scale |
| Power | |
| Battery type | AA Lithium |
| Operating Voltage | 3.2 to 4.6 V |
| Steady St. Current | 1.63 mA / Sample |
| Peak Current | 30 mA / Sample |
| Memory | (Standard Capacity 500,000 Samples) |
| Total Burst Length | Max Samples/Sec |
| 2.3 Seconds | 115,200 |
| 4.5 Seconds | 57,600 |
| 9.1 Seconds | 28,800 |
| 18 Seconds | 14,400 |
| 36 Seconds | 7,200 |
| 72 Seconds | 3,600 |
| 145 Seconds | 1,800 |
